Description

From the creators of the award-winning When's My Birthday? comes an inspirational book that will comfort and support through any challenge.
just in case you want to fly
here's some wind and here's the sky...

What else might you need? A song. Your favourite giraffe. And a map to find your way home again.

This tender, contemplative picture book is about growing up. It's about parents giving their children the gifts, no matter how quiet or small, to succeed and to navigate the world on their own. And it's about the connection that binds a parent and child ... because no matter how far they fly or who they become, they will always have home.



About the Author

Julie Fogliano is the New York Times bestselling author of And Then It's Spring and If You Want to See a Whale. She is the recipient of the 2013 Ezra Jack Keats Award and her books have been translated into more than ten languages worldwide. Julie lives in the Hudson Valley in the USA with her husband and three children.
Christian Robinson is an award-winning illustrator of books for young readers, including Josephine: The Dazzling Life of Josephine Baker and his Newbery Medal and Caldecott Honor book Last Stop on Market Street, which was a New York Timesbestseller. Christian is also an animator and has previously worked with both the Sesame Street Workshop and Pixar Animation Studios. He lives in San Francisco, USA. Find him online at theartoffun.com and on Instagram as @theartoffun.
